Merlin Bennett Obituary

Merlin Bennett Graveside services for Merlin O. Bennett, 83, of Plain­view were at 11:30 a.m. today in Plainview Memorial Park. Memorial services were at 1:30 p.m. today at First United Methodist Church sanctuary with the Rev. Jerry Moore officiating. Arrangements were by Bartley Funeral Home. Visitation was Wednesday night at the funeral home. Mr. Bennett died Tuesday, Jan. 19, 2010, at his residence. He was born May 7, 1926, in Lorraine to James and Nola Bennett. He married Joyce Soden Wofford on Dec. 30, 1993, in Plainview. He served in the U.S. Army during WWII and received the Purple Heart and Bronze Star. He worked for the Soil Conservation Service for 10 years. He graduated from Texas Tech University with a bachelor's degree in engineering. He was an engineer for the Texas Highway Department, retiring as resident engineer. He was a member of First United Methodist Church, Pastor's Class and a past member of the Plainview Rotary Club. Survivors include his wife; children, Kristi and Peter Brown of Dallas, David Andrews of Mexico, Keila Stukey of Amarillo, Vicky and Kevin Knapp of Maryville, Tenn., and Deb Stewart of Carrollton; one brother and sister-in-law, Deryl and Barbara Bennett of Littlefield; and nine grandchildren. His first wife, Virginia Bennett; one daughter, Carolyn Andrews; and a brother, Wayland Bennett, are deceased. Memorial contributions may be made to First United Methodist Church.
